Abstract
The development and application of artificial intelligence, the Internet of Things (IoT), augmented reality (AR), virtual reality (VR), and other related technologies are advancing rapidly in conjunction with the advent of the Fourth Industrial Revolution and the ongoing advancement of science and technology. This paper proposes guidelines for the development and product design of wearable sports helmet devices using IT technology. It does so by analyzing snow sports helmets, where helmet wearing is essential, and by proposing a prototype of a smart helmet for snow sports. The latter is designed to provide information by identifying changing environmental factors and to make sports activities comfortable and enjoyable. Furthermore, it can guarantee a safe distance, automatically request emergency assistance in the event of an emergency, and facilitate communication among individuals engaged in group sports activities. It is anticipated that this helmet will be widely applicable in all sports where helmet use is mandatory, extending beyond its current use in snow sports.
